A Tribute to Country Roots: “A Thousand Miles from Nowhere” & “Guitars, Cadillacs”

Underwood and Yoakam’s performance was more than a duet—it was a celebration of country music history. Together, they performed Yoakam’s 1993 hit “A Thousand Miles from Nowhere,” followed by the crowd-favorite “Guitars, Cadillacs.”

As their guitars rang out under the Nashville sky, the crowd responded with a roaring ovation, celebrating not just the music, but the deep respect and admiration between two country greats.

Carrie Underwood later took to Instagram to express her gratitude:

“Never in a million years would I have thought I would get to share the stage with someone this cool. Dwight Yoakam, you are a LEGEND and, now, a friend as well! Thank you!”

Stage Style: Carrie Underwood’s Sparkling Tribute to Dwight

Underwood stunned the audience in a custom DanielXDiamond ensemble, complete with a Saint Laurent teerhinestone-detailed shorts, and a sequin cowboy hat inspired by Yoakam’s vintage style. According to designer Daniel Musto, the jacket originated as a vintage Levi’s piece and was reimagined with hand-applied rhinestone fringe. The hat alone took over 25 hours to craft.

Underwood captioned her look with:

“Howdy, partner…”
— a nod to Yoakam’s signature flair.

Music with a Mission: Supporting the CMA Foundation

Beyond the music, the event gave back. A portion of the ticket proceeds supports the CMA Foundation, which works to expand music education access for students across the U.S.

Since 2011, the CMA Foundation has empowered classrooms by helping all students—regardless of their background—experience the life-changing impact of music.
